Output 543b5a25ed7f5267dae839685719b845c0c30a4103b5d44ca63875b602dbef31:0

value
8994656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08d123f5a16348d0cf47dcc6a4ebf12622ee6581 OP_EQUAL
address
32VdsQtqygH8Biz6SjRCTMuyLSfyNKMJ4r
transaction
543b5a25ed7f5267dae839685719b845c0c30a4103b5d44ca63875b602dbef31
spent
true